Output 6631843e18b4157e3fdaf5f0ae1ba8caeebcedeebc4244d088dee86e6b1a1869:2

value
2389367
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ae747fdb3ff6926d45da3ed1b114a5a9af5797b OP_EQUAL
address
3EMUEiXrzHKpuSYbkfeivuJ2HHBkdSzkTg
transaction
6631843e18b4157e3fdaf5f0ae1ba8caeebcedeebc4244d088dee86e6b1a1869
confirmations
170817
spent
true